摘要
Knowledge reduction in decision table is important in both theory and application, and it outputs a minimal algorithm as a result. Set of the samples fitting the minimal algorithm is a concept over the set of all possible instances. But in unfamiliar environment, decision table is obtained randomly. So the obtained concept is an approximation to a potential target concept. We discuss the model of this concept learning, sample complexity of its hypothesis space and PAC-learnability of its target concept class.
